Introduction
The course starts by reviewing current practice to establish a sound understanding of the underlying principles of power system transmission, distribution, operation & control. Next are considered the developments that are taking place as a result of new forms of generation, load interconnection, CO2 emissions control, fault level limitation and numerous advances in system innovation, such as FACTS (Flexible AC Transmission Systems) devices and DSM (demand side management).
The manner in which the 'new technologies' are implemented is related to geographical location, sites requiring additional power, government strategy and technical motivation for change. Not all power systems will advance at the same rate, but all will take advantage of the benefits of technology to a greater or lesser extent, thus improving the overall electrical efficiency.
The course aims to make candidates aware of improvements that technological advances makes possible and to consider implementation these on their system, whether it be a utility, a large end user, or an industrial islanded system. Asset management, DSM, non linear loads, harmonics and on line diagnostics of plant are also considered, as are ways of improving the utilization and efficiency of system plant.
